The TNI 2020 Forum is generously hosting the 1st annuals California Society of Environmental Analysts at the Hyatt Regency in Newport Beach California from Monday February 3rd.


CSEA Meetings Agenda: Be in the Know: California Emerging Contaminants


Monday, February 3, 2020 from 1:30 PM to 5:00 PM


1:30 – 1:45 - California Society of Environmental Analysts, Mission & Vision


Presented by Carolyn Ruttan, CSEA Director/ Founder


1:45 – 2:15 - Safe Drinking Water Updates and Current Activities

Dan Hautman, USEPA Office of Ground Water and Drinking Water


2:15– 2:45 - Accrediting Laboratories for Emerging Contaminants

Jacob Oaxaca, California ELAP


2:45– 3:15 PFAS Investigatory Efforts

Erika Kalve, California Water Board, Division of Water Quality

3:15 - 3:30 - Break


3:30 - 4:00 - Microplastics Regulatory Efforts

Scott Coffin, Ph.D., California Water Board, Division of Drinking Water


4:00 – 4:00 - Process to Develop a Microplastic Method

Dr. Steve Weisberg, Southern California Coastal Water Research Project Authority


4:30 - 5:00 - Microplastics Method Challenges and Sampling Issues

Shelly Walther, Sanitation Districts of Los Angeles County
